Goods and services

ClassDescriptionStatusFirst use
007Cartridges for air filtering machines for engines; air and oil filtering machines for cleaning and cooling air for engines; air and oil filters for cleaning cooling air for engines; filters as parts of machines and engines; printing screens, printing plates; vacuum cleaner bagsACTIVE
024Fabrics, namely, synthetic resin material for the manufacture of printing screens; fabrics for textile use for the manufacture of clothing, curtains, and cover cloth for preventing dust; fabric for boots and shoes, filtering materials of textile namely, mesh-woven fabric; mosquito netsACTIVE
